The State of Green Growth Report is a flagship report serving as a core part of GGGI’s initiative to promote the model of green growth and to showcase successful country experiences and approaches, supplemented by data, analysis, and stakeholder engagement. Through this report, GGGI will share practical examples of successful approaches to green growth across the GGGI value chain and in multiple thematic areas. The report will also serve as the main vehicle for publishing and promoting results of GGGI’s annual Green Growth Index, describe analysis GGGI has conducted that assists countries in policy and investment decision-making. It will be built on a foundation of practical experience and robust analysis.

 

This will be the most prominent and widely shared report of GGGI globally in 2019 and beyond. Promotion of the report will be through a select group of “Green Growth Champions” who include Mr. Ban Ki-moon (former UN Secretary General and current President of GGGI’s Assembly and Chair of GGGI’s Council) and six Heads of State.

 

The objective of the State of Green Growth Report is to provide a high-level platform for explaining, promoting, and ultimately advancing the model of green growth, built on a foundation of practical experience and robust, data-driven, and evidence-based analysis.

 

Through both print and web-based content, the report will illustrate the current state of green growth adoption and progress, mainly within GGGI’s partner countries on an annual basis. The report will also use narrative text, maps, infographics, and other illustrative designs to cater to a broad audience, in contrast to the Green Growth Index tool which requires guidance and interaction. This approach will lend itself to communicating the impact of GGGI’s programmatic interventions to its donors, potential donors, and partner governments through persuasive messaging, and logical impact pathway narratives.

 

The State of Green Growth 2019 report will describe strategic approaches and best practices in promoting green growth in each sector. The report will be distinct from GGGI’s Annual Report, which will include specific case studies describing green growth projects and successes, and build off of these stories to describe broader insights and innovations for successfully achieving green growth.
